Don’t listen to company ads

Allstate and Progressive regularly use ads on television and other media. They all advertise claims that you can save just by switching your coverage. It sounds good, but how can they all offer you a better deal?

Many companies quote their cheapest rates for the type of driver that earns them the highest profit. An example of a desirable risk might be between the ages of 40 and 55, has a clear driving record, and has great credit. A driver that fits those parameters will get the preferred car insurance rates and will also save when switching.

Drivers who are not a match for these criteria must pay a higher premium which leads to the customer buying from a different company. The ads say “customers who switch” not “everybody who quotes” can save as much as they claim. That’s the way companies can truthfully claim big savings.

This really illustrates why you really need to compare rate quotes every year. Because without a comparison, you cannot know which insurance companies will have better premium rates than you’re paying now.

Coverages available on your policy

Knowing the specifics of your car insurance policy aids in choosing the right coverages and proper limits and deductibles. The coverage terms in a policy can be impossible to understand and even agents have difficulty translating policy wording.

Collision insurance

Collision insurance pays for damage to your Jetta SportWagen resulting from colliding with another car or object. You have to pay a deductible and then insurance will cover the remainder.

Collision can pay for claims such as crashing into a building, sustaining damage from a pot hole and colliding with a tree. Paying for collision coverage can be pricey, so you might think about dropping it from lower value vehicles. You can also bump up the deductible to save money on collision insurance.

Comprehensive or Other Than Collision

Comprehensive insurance pays for damage caused by mother nature, theft, vandalism and other events. You first must pay your deductible and the remainder of the damage will be paid by comprehensive coverage.

Comprehensive insurance covers claims like rock chips in glass, damage from a tornado or hurricane, theft, a broken windshield and vandalism. The maximum payout a car insurance company will pay at claim time is the cash value of the vehicle, so if the vehicle’s value is low consider removing comprehensive coverage.

UM/UIM Coverage

Uninsured or Underinsured Motorist coverage protects you and your vehicle from other motorists when they either are underinsured or have no liability coverage at all. Covered losses include medical payments for you and your occupants and damage to your Volkswagen Jetta SportWagen.

Due to the fact that many drivers have only the minimum liability required by law, their limits can quickly be used up. This is the reason having UM/UIM coverage is a good idea. Usually these coverages are set the same as your liablity limits.

Medical costs insurance

Coverage for medical payments and/or PIP reimburse you for immediate expenses like pain medications, surgery and dental work. The coverages can be utilized in addition to your health insurance program or if you are not covered by health insurance. Coverage applies to both the driver and occupants as well as any family member struck as a pedestrian. PIP coverage is only offered in select states but it provides additional coverages not offered by medical payments coverage

Coverage for liability

Liability insurance provides protection from damages or injuries you inflict on a person or their property by causing an accident. Coverage consists of three different limits, bodily injury for each person, bodily injury for the entire accident, and a limit for property damage. Your policy might show limits of 100/300/100 which means a $100,000 limit per person for injuries, $300,000 for the entire accident, and a limit of $100,000 paid for damaged property. Alternatively, you may have one limit called combined single limit (CSL) that pays claims from the same limit and claims can be made without the split limit restrictions.

Liability can pay for things such as court costs, loss of income, funeral expenses and medical expenses. How much liability coverage do you need? That is a decision to put some thought into, but consider buying as large an amount as possible.
